TTY su monitor esterno


17

Quando uso il mio laptop a casa, di solito uso un monitor esterno, una tastiera e un mouse con lo schermo del mio laptop come secondo monitor. Tutto questo è facilmente configurabile usando una bella utility GNOME che suppongo usi xrandr sul backend.

A volte mi piace usare il mio computer tramite un TTY. Vorrei poter passare a TTY1 (usando ctrl + alt + f1) e fare in modo che tty appaia sul mio monitor esterno alla risoluzione del mio monitor esterno. Piuttosto, di solito appare solo sullo schermo del mio laptop, o su entrambi i monitor ma alla risoluzione dello schermo del mio laptop.

Esiste un modo per farlo senza problemi su Ubuntu 10.10?

(Immagino che non abbia importanza, ma l'ho impostato in modo che lo schermo si avvii automaticamente da ~/.profile).


MultiseatX offre display indipendenti, ma non esiste un modo semplice per passare da un dispositivo di input all'altro e non sono sicuro che sia possibile combinare X e console. E se avessi appena eseguito X normalmente con un terminale a schermo intero su un monitor?
effimero

@ephemient: il terminale a schermo intero è quello che faccio la maggior parte delle volte. Tuttavia, non gestisce il caso in cui sono passato a un TTY per occuparmi di alcuni problemi causati dal mio hardware traballante. Il fatto che non sia stato in grado di ottenere il TTY sullo schermo che desidero aggiunge costantemente insulto al danno quando provo a riprendermi da una sessione di gnome troppo fiacca.
Steven D,

Risposte:


2

Ecco un documento Google con i collegamenti corretti. Nessuna soluzione comprovata, ma ecco alcune idee:

Il framebuffer del kernel disegna la console se non c'è X11. Forse puoi escludere il secondo display dalla tua X config?

Penso che la strada da percorrere ( pensa perché non l'ho fatto da solo, mi piace il termine a schermo intero) è configurare il tuo monitor esterno come framebuffer separato. Ora avrai un fb per la console e uno per X11.

Ho trovato diversi con2fb, che associano un tty a un framebuffer, qualcosa come "con2fb / dev / fb2 / dev / tty5" ma non riesco a trovare dove scaricarlo. Un altro fan ha fatto una ricerca simile e la fonte è pubblicata qui .

Verificate anche questo documento , in particolare 14,9 e questo howto multiteste che entrambi con2fb Discribe.

Sto pensando che potresti fare a turno inviando un tty a / dev / fb2 o estendendo il desktop ... forse xrandr?

Un altro modo di provare potrebbe essere una configurazione multiseat. Questo in genere ha diversi kb e mouse separati per ogni display, ma è possibile utilizzare Synergy2 e switch kvm esterno, configurazione personalizzata con tasti di scelta rapida ....? xorg xfree

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.